Following widespread rumours that he would be playing for Ghana at the 2022 FIFA World Cup in Qatar, Ghanaian teenager Tariq Lamptey admits he is undecided about his future with the Black Stars. According to the right back, who currently plays for Brighton and Hove Albion in the English Premier League, he is unsure and prefers to concentrate on club football.
